I was out on the bike today, and coming through a corner on Crenshaw Lake Rd. As I was leaning and looking through the turn, a huge bee hit me and dug his stinger right into my neck area. I did my best to maintain control of my bike until I slowed down in a stop.

I was probably only doing about 40 mph when I hit the bee. I went to slow down, so I stopped in the nearest pull-off area of the road... there just so happened to be a lot of gravel and glass on the side because it was a construction area. Low and behold, as I jacked the front brake to come to a complete stop and hop off my bike to tend to my bee sting, my rear wheel slid around in the gravel and I dropped the bike It was a combination of the gravel and me not being able to have proper footing on the ground. (damn being short!)

The fairing is a little scratched up and the clutch got knocked out of position. That was my first bee-sting ever And it's STILL burning.


A couple of cars stopped and the people helped me pick the bike up (since I was desperately attempting to lift it while tears streaming down my face), and take the bee stinger out of my neck. I was so concerned with my poor bike hitting the ground. First time for everything I guess
